>  am surprised that this information hasn't been out on other lists
> already, but it is my sad duty to tell you that our good friend
> Richard Edlund has died. Dick had been hospitalized since sometime in
> early October, and his last few days were spent in hospice care.
>
> Many of us remember when Dick was our long-time National Treasurer
> and the State President in Kansas. He also served in the Kansas
> Legislature, was a champion for sheltered shop workers, and a
> goodwill ambassador for all blind people.
